Patch Tuesday Will Be Biggest Ever with 13 Bulletins
By Jennifer LeClaire, newsfactor.com
Oct 9, 2009
Microsoft is preparing for its biggest-ever Patch Tuesday next week --
and analysts said IT administrators should do the same. The software
giant will issue 13 bulletins to address 34 security vulnerabilities
across a wide range of products. Eight of the bulletins come with
critical ratings, including two for vulnerabilities that are already
being exploited.
The patches cover Office, SQL Server, Internet Explorer, and Microsoft
developer tools, as well as all currently supported versions of Windows,
including the yet-to-be released Windows 7. The previous largest Patch
Tuesdays were 12 bulletins in October 2008 and November 2007.
